FEATURESCalculates bottom hole static temperature (BHST) or temperature gradient (TG)Calculates bottom hole circulating temperature (BHCT)Supports US and Metric unitsUtilizes methodologies and data found in API Recommended Practice 10B-2 Second Edition, April 2013INPUTSTrue Vertical Depth (1000 - 22000 ft and 300 - 6600 m)Measured Depth ( True Vertical Depth)Temperature Gradient (0.7 - 1.9 F/100 ft and 1.6 - 3.6 C/100 m) Bottom Hole Static Temperature (87 - 498 F and 32 - 264 C)OUTPUTSBottom Hole Static Temperature (F or C) Bottom Hole Circulating Temperature (F or C)Temperature Gradient (F/100 ft or C/100 m)METHODOLOGYThe tables in Annex D of API RP 10B-2 are a matrix of predicted circulating temperatures for the following well simulation schedules as a function of true vertical depth and temperature gradient. CasingLinerSqueeze Temperature predictions are given for true vertical depths ranging from 1,000 ft to 22,000 ft for US units and 300 m to 6,600 m for metric units and temperature gradients ranging from 0.9 to 1.9 for US units and 1.6 to 3.6 for metric units.
